## Sproutly Scheduler — Onboarding Notes

Quick intro for the sync: Sproutly is our plant-watering scheduler. It computes watering windows from pot size, species, and the office humidity sensor feed, then pings the valve controller service. New folks: clone the repo, run `make dev`, and point your local instance at the staging controller. Staging auth is a single shared service key, which is below.

API key for bageg-kajef: vxb2-ss

Corvaline runs three environments: dev, staging, prod. The query planner regression (slow joins after the optimizer upgrade) reproduces only in staging and prod, where statistics sampling differs from dev. Access: staging mirrors prod permissions; dev is open to the team. Security review should note that the planner hints we added are environment-scoped and do not bypass row-level filters. Rollback path exists in all three. Staging is the reference environment for this investigation; its planner configuration is below.

service settings:
ralael:
  pin: 7453
  tenant: zorath
  seal: seal_087806e4
  metrics_host: metrics.ralael.paliqworks.example
  standby_team: fraath
  escalation: praok-istiel
  nonce: 10e083

## Deployment

Glyphbox vendors all third-party fonts at build time — no runtime fetches, ever. The build pulls licensed files from our internal mirror, verifies checksums, and bakes them into the image. If a checksum fails, the deploy aborts; do not override. Adding a font means updating the manifest and the legal register maintained by the Corbyn licensing team. Deploys go through the Relay pipeline as usual. The deploy step reads the configuration values below.

config for bahop-baduf:
[kasion]
team = lamath
access_code = ac_d807e5
host = kasion.paliqcloud.corp
port = 4000
owner = julix.tamvan
peer = frair.qorvelsoft.local